NRS Justifies N40.7 Trillion Revenue Target for 2026

NRS Justifies N40.7 Trillion Revenue Target for 2026

On Wednesday, Zach Adedeji, the Executive Chairman of the National Revenue Service, defended the proposed N40.7 trillion revenue target for the 2026 budget during a session with the House of Representatives Committee on Appropriations. This target is based on anticipated benefits from tax reforms.

The economic team, which included Finance Minister Wale Edun and Minister of Budget and National Planning, also discussed the 2025 revenue target of N25.2 trillion, which represents an increase of N3.5 trillion compared to the actual revenue collected in 2024. The service aims to achieve a collection of N28.23 trillion in 2025, reflecting a 30.3 percent increase driven significantly by non-oil tax revenues.

Abubakar Bichi, Chairman of the House Committee on Appropriations, emphasized the need for interaction with the economic team regarding the 2026 appropriation bill and previous performance metrics.
